Visibility & Growth Mechanics
Online visibility for a local Optometrist is built on a foundation of technical SEO and search intent mapping. It is crucial to distinguish between informational intent (e.g., "what is macular degeneration?") and transactional intent (e.g., "book private eye test London"). A professionally developed site manages these journeys by providing a stable environment where educational content leads directly to conversion-optimised booking funnels.
The customer journey from discovery to trust and conversion is accelerated by a high-performance website. In the competitive London market, a site that is technically superior—offering better mobile stability and faster interactions—will consistently outperform competitors. Search engines prioritize these technical metrics, meaning that your practice achieves a higher visibility share, allowing you to capture a larger portion of the local market without increasing your advertising spend.

Questions Clients Commonly Ask
How does website development differ from simple design for an Optometrist?
While design focuses on aesthetics, development focuses on the functionality, speed, and security of the site, ensuring that patient booking systems and clinical portals work flawlessly.
Why is site speed so critical for a London-based practice?
London users have high expectations for speed; a site that takes more than three seconds to load often loses over half its visitors to a faster-loading competitor.
Can custom development help me rank for specific eye conditions?
Yes, a custom architecture allows for the creation of optimized service silos that target specific patient needs like "emergency eye care" or "cataract assessment."
Is it safe to store patient enquiry data on my website?
When developed professionally using UK-compliant encryption and secure databases, your website becomes a safe and reliable tool for managing initial patient enquiries.
How do I integrate my current booking software with a new site?
A professional developer can use APIs to sync your website directly with
your practice management software, ensuring no double-bookings occur.
Does a custom-developed site require more maintenance?
While it requires periodic security updates, a custom site is often more stable and easier to scale than a site built on a cluttered, plugin-heavy template.
What is the ROI of adding a patient portal to my website?
A patient portal increases retention and lifetime value by providing a professional space for patients to view their prescriptions and book recurring exams easily.
Can a website handle online payments for frames and exams?
Yes, integrating secure payment gateways like Stripe or PayPal allows your London practice to take deposits or sell eyewear directly online.
Why do most optometry websites fail to generate leads?
Most fail due to technical friction, such as slow mobile performance or a confusing user journey that doesn't lead clearly to a booking action.
How can I showcase my clinical technology through my website?
Development allows for interactive features like "virtual tours" of your testing room or high-resolution video modules explaining OCT and Optomap scans.
Will my new website work on all browsers and devices?
A professional development service ensures "cross-browser compatibility," meaning your site will look and function perfectly whether viewed on an iPhone, Android, or desktop.
What are the main technical red flags I should look for?
Slow loading times, lack of HTTPS security, broken links, and a layout that doesn't adapt to mobile screens are all signs of poor development.
How does SEO tie into the development process?
SEO is built into the code (technical SEO), ensuring that search engines can easily crawl and index your clinical services for London-specific searches.
Can I manage the website content myself once it's built?
Yes, we develop using user-friendly Content Management Systems (CMS) that allow your practice staff to update news, blogs, and frame collections with ease.
How do I know if I need a full rebuild or just an update?
If your current site is more than three years old, isn't mobile-responsive, or doesn't support
modern integrations, a full rebuild is usually the best strategy for long-term ROI.
